The predominant technologies used to create APIs in the 2000s were SOAP (Simple Object Access Protocol) and XML. These have given way to REST API’s (Representational State Transfer) which is an architectural style based on the HTTP protocol, and JavaScript Object Notation as the preferred format as they take up less bandwidth.

You will need to develop an API management strategy
API management, if not already, will become a priority for organisations using mobile and cloud based services.
Mobile and cloud API management are really nothing more than collections of integrated and interactive services. These interactive services move and place data in and out of storage for specific outcomes, handling tasks and functions in the process.
There are basic repository and API tracking technologies that allow you to place policies around, and control access to mobile and cloud API’s. These policies are small procedural programs that allow you to define limitations. For example, organizations could limit API access to a specific time of day, or limit access based on users’ roles.
Best practices for mobile and cloud API management
To ensure effective mobile and cloud API management, keep these best practices and challenges in mind:

- As you continue on with mobile and cloud platforms, you will attain a complex multi API’s environment. As a result the management tools you pick should be heterogeneous.
- Be sure to tightly integrate your mobile and cloud API management tools with your security tools. These two sets of tools and systems need to share data to properly secure your API’s which maybe targeted in outside attacks.
- API directories and discovery are very important. Application developers need to be able to find the right API in a service catalog, and reuse it. If APIs are written for a single use case, they do not provide the value that they need to.

What are the characteristics of a good cloud service API?
APIs are strategically important to a corporation, so they must be effective and dependable. Every good API is defined by certain characteristics. One important feature of any API is to be availability to multiple operating systems especially to both Windows and Linux developers. In addition, API documentation and example clients should be made public so developers know how to use it.

With so much traffic and the prospects of future growth, mobile and cloud API’s need to be scalable in order to withstand increased demand. Security is a top priority, so your APIs need the same authorization and authentication services as other enterprise interfaces. Any upgraded or new API versions should have minimal changes and be compatible with previous versions.
Risks of a mobile and cloud service API
Nothing in IT comes without risk, and using API’s are no exception. Cloud APIs have an attack surface that makes them vulnerable to injection attacks. A hacker can attack an API by sending fake API commands to the applications or its components, which can compromise the application.
To prevent these attacks, developers should:
- Reference requirements documentation to understand what the APIs should and should not do, as well as how they should be implemented into the application.
- Sessionless security practices, including HTTP or token-based authentication help prevent attacks. In addition, avoid putting usernames and passwords in code headers. IT pros should also perform frequent security tests on their cloud computing APIs.

For data movement we use in cryptography, a keyed-hash message authentication code (HMAC) is a specific type of message authentication code (MAC) involving a cryptographic hash function in combination with a secret cryptographic key.
As with any MAC, it may be used to simultaneously verify both the data integrity and the authentication of a message. Any cryptographic hash function, such as MD5 or SHA-1 may be used in the calculation of an HMAC; the resulting MAC algorithm is termed HMAC-MD5 or HMAC-SHA1 accordingly.
The cryptographic strength of the HMAC depends upon the cryptographic strength of the underlying hash function, the size of its hash output, and on the size and quality of the key.
